List by list

  • Norway · Boys74 shared years, 19452023

    Dag held the stronger position in 47 of those years, Richard in 27.

    Highest recorded here: Dag #19 in 1961, Richard #80 in 1979.

    The order between them never changed and held in this list.

    Most recent shared year, 2023: Dag #412, Richard #481.
